System and method for managing variable weight thread contexts in a multithreaded computer system

作者: Ravindranath K. Manikundalam , Freeman Leigh Rawson

DOI:

关键词:

摘要: A system and method for managing variable weight contexts in a multithreaded operating system. Each thread is allocated standard state. In addition, each has an indicator of whether or not it context addition. The used to access flavor table that specifies the structure additional state information. table, one embodiment, contains specifying data be saved restored during switch. on only those threads use when indicates should saved.

参考文章(6)
David F. Harrison, Eric W. Anderson, System and method for custom context switching ,(1994)
Jon A. Masamitsu, James C. Rasbold, Stuart W. Hawkinson, Richard E. Hessel, Steven G. Oslon, David A. Seberger, Gregory G. Gaertner, Linda J. O'Gara, Kelly T. O'Hair, Timothy J. Cramer, Mark D. Johnson, Steve S. Chen, Keith J. Thompson, Jeremiah D. Burke, Ashok Chandramouli, George A. Spix, Diane M. Wengelski, Don A. Van Dyke, Giacomo G. Brussino, E. Strout Ii Robert, David M. Cox, David M. Barkai, System and method for controlling a highly parallel multiprocessor using an anarchy based scheduler for parallel execution thread scheduling ,(1990)